Little Amal is the 12 foot puppet of a 10 year old Syrian refugee girl, who has traveled over 9,000km to 15 countries with her message of hope and solidarity for displaced people everywhere. Between 7 September and 5 November 2023, Amal is journeying 6,000 miles across the United States in one of the largest …
